      Meaning of the first name Hannu

      Origin

      Finnish

      Meaning

      God is Gracious

      Variations

      Hanna, Hanne, Hanny
      The name Hannu is a Finnish variant of the name Johannes, which translates to John in English. Its meaning, God is gracious, reflects a common theme found in many names derived from biblical sources. As with many names, its significance emphasizes the gift of grace and divine favor, a theme prevalent in various cultures and religions.

      Historically, the name Hannu has roots in the early Christian tradition, where names were often chosen for their spiritual meanings. In Finland, it has been in use since the medieval period, becoming popular amongst Finnish speakers. Over the centuries, Hannu has appeared in various historical texts and documents, indicating a steady presence in Finnish culture. The name gained prominence with notable figures in literature, art, and politics, solidifying its place in Finnish heritage.

      In contemporary Finland, Hannu remains a common name, although its popularity has fluctuated over the years. It is frequently encountered in various professional fields, including academia, the arts, and sports. The name also has variations and diminutives that are used affectionately within families. In today's multicultural landscape, while Hannu is primarily associated with Finnish identity, it is recognized within broader contexts, symbolizing the enduring nature of traditional names in modern society.
